色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

overflow屬性入門,div層級結構

老白2年前50瀏覽0評論

overflow屬性入門,div層級結構?

1、定位

定位:

1、普通流定位

普通流,又稱為文檔流

塊級元素:從上到下一個一個的排列

行內元素:一行內從左到右的排列

2、浮動定位

1、什么是浮動定位

將元素排除在普通流之外,即脫離文檔流

浮動元素不會占據頁面空間

浮動元素會放置在"包含框"的左邊或右邊

浮動元素依舊位于包含框之內

浮動元素可以向左或向右浮動,直到碰見包含框的邊緣或另一個已浮動的元素框為止

2、特點

1、浮動元素邊緣不會超過其父元素的邊緣

2、浮動元素不會重疊

3、浮動只能左右浮動,不會上下浮動

注意:非塊級元素浮動的話,那么將會變成塊級元素,允許修改 width 和 height

3、處理問題

1、讓塊級元素在同一行內顯示

2、修改行內元素的 width 和 height

4、浮動屬性

屬性:float

取值:

none

left

right

清除浮動所帶來的影響:

屬性:clear

取值:left

right

both

5、子級元素的浮動,為父層元素所帶來的影響

如果一個元素的所有子級內容都是浮動的,那么它的高度會變成 0

解決方案

1、設置父容器高度

2、設置父元素的 overflow:hidden;

3、在父元素中,增加一個空元素,添加clear:both;

2、顯示方式

1、display

none:生成元素沒有框,不占據頁面空間,隱藏

block:按塊級顯示

inline:按行內方式顯示

inline-block:行內塊,所有的元素在一行內顯示,允許修改width 和 height

使用場合:

1、控制元素的顯示與隱藏

隱藏:display:none;

顯示:

塊級 :display:block

行內 :display:inline

2、將行內元素變成塊級 或 行內塊

目的:修改行內元素的寬和高

2、顯示效果

1、visibility

可見性

取值:

visible :默認值,可見的

hidden :元素不可見,占據頁面空間

collapse :用在表格上

問題:visibility:hidden 與 display:none的區別

2、opacity

透明度

取值:0 - 1

opacity:0.5;

3、vertical-align

垂直方向對齊

td

img

取值:

baseline : 默認,基線對齊

top : 頂部對齊

bottom :底部對齊

middle :居中對齊

放在img 上,控制的是 img 左右兩端文本的垂直對齊方式

4、光標

改變鼠標的顯示效果

屬性:cursor

取值:

default

pointer :小手

crosshair :+

text : I

wait : 等待

help : ?

overflow屬性入門,div層級結構

html?

1,html讓元素隱藏主要通過下面的方法來實現;

2,方法一:display:none;

特點: 真正的隱藏元素。

(1) 將元素的display屬性設置為none能夠確保元素不可見;

(2) 使用這個屬性,被隱藏元素不占用任何空間;

(3) 使用display:none隱藏元素,不能直接跟用戶進行交互操作

(4) 任何這個隱藏元素的后代元素也會被隱藏;

(5) 但是,可以通過JS中的DOM操作訪問到這個被隱藏的元素,也可以通過DOM對它進行操作。

方法二:overflow: hidden;

原理: 將元素位置設置到父元素的外面。

方法三:設置元素的寬高等盒子模型的屬性值為0。

方法四:利用定位隱藏元素。

優點:只要通過將元素的left和top設置足夠大的復數 (這個元素可以跟用戶進行交互);

缺點:仍然可以使用讀屏軟件讀取元素的內容。

方法五:.opacity:設置元素透明度為0。

特點: 將元素的透明度設置為0,只是從視覺隱藏元素,元素本身的位置仍然存在,也可以跟用戶進行交互。

方法六:visibility: 設置元素是否可見。

默認為:visible(可見);

隱藏(不可見):hidden。

css隱藏元素的幾種方法?

css隱藏元素是網頁編寫常用的方式,根據我的經驗總結了以下幾種css隱藏元素的方法.

opacity

opacity屬性的隱藏方法主要是將元素透明度opacity設置為0,從而在視覺上就隱藏了元素,但是元素本身依然占據的著原有空間。

瀏覽器支持來說 IE8以以及更早的版本需要使用filter屬性代替,如: filter: Alpha(opacity=80)。

語法: opacity: value|inherit;

value: 透明值。可取值有 0.0 (全透明)和 1.0(不透明)。

inherit:從父元素集成opacity屬性的值。

其規定使用的CSS版本為 CSS3

JavaScript上的opacity使用方法: object.style.opacity=80。

使用示例:

.hide { opacity: 0;}display

display屬性的隱藏方法主要是將元素display值設置為none,將其不可見,連盒子模型也不生成,甚至連也不占用原有空間,使用該屬性為none時用戶對該元素的操作將不可用。

其規定使用的CSS版本為 CSS1。

JavaScript上的display隱藏時方法: object.style.display="none"。

JavaScript上的display顯示時方法: object.style.display="除none的其他值"

display的屬性值包含有: "inline-table"、"run-in"、"table"、"table-caption"、"table-cell"、"table-column"、"table-column-group"、"table-row"、"table-row-group"、以及 "inherit"。

使用示例:

.hide { display: none;}

如果使用jQuery對 帶有display: none;的元素進行顯示/隱藏使用: $('.element').show() / $('element').hide();

position

position屬性的隱藏方法主要是將元素定位出可視區域,從而達到隱藏效果。這個屬性定義建立元素布局所用的定位機制。任何元素都可以定位,不過絕對或固定元素會生成一個塊級框,而不論該元素本身是什么類型。相對定位元素會相對于它在正常流中的默認位置偏移。

該屬性的值包含有: absolute,fixed,releative,static,inherit。

其規定使用的CSS版本為 CSS2。

JavaScript上的absolute隱藏時方法: object.style.position="absolute" ,object.style.top="-99999px",object.style.left="-99999px"。

使用示例:

.hide {

position: absolute;

top: -99999px;

left: -99999px;

}

visibility

visibility屬性的隱藏方法主要是在使用動畫效果時使用,將該值設置為 hidden將隱藏元素及其子孫元素,如,我們需要鼠標移動到元素后顯示子元素,可在元素 的hover樣式設置 元素(或其子孫元素)的visibility的值 為visible即可。

該屬性的值包含有:visible,hidden,collapse,inherit。

其規定使用的CSS版本為 CSS2。

JavaScript上的absolute隱藏時方法: object.style.visibility="hidden"。

使用示例:

.hide {

visibility: hidden;

}

.show

{

visibility: visible;

}

overflow

overflow屬性的隱藏方法主要是, 使用超出隱藏的方法。

使用示例:

.overflow

{ overflow: hidden;}

是指數據太大或太小?

差不多是這個意思,計算機字長都是固定的,比如32位,如果要表示的數據大于2的32次方,那就會溢出了,這時解決的辦法可以用更多個字節來表示